Avery 5160 / 8160 barcode & QR label template
Avery 5160 / 8160 sheets are 2⅝ × 1″, 30 labels per US Letter page (3 across × 10 down). Good for the default address-label sheet, and the most common choice for small asset tags and bin labels.

Avery 5160 / 8160 questions
- What size is an Avery 5160 / 8160 label?
- Avery 5160 / 8160 labels are 2⅝ × 1 inches, laid out 3 across and 10 down, for 30 labels on a US Letter sheet.
